There should be a rule:

"If you can't write it by hand, then you shouldn't use a tag to automate
it."

This goes triple for Javascript.  Once things start emitting Javascript, if
you don't know what they are doing and why, you are headed for trouble.  
Look at the Dojo questions in the mailing list for a good example of this
phenomena.

>> Don't use that one--it's not going to be developed and I'll remove it
>> from
>> Google Code. We (where I worked) ended up using straight JavaScript with
>> jQuery.
>>
>> There were too many issues to make it worth the effort--we were being
>> very
>> accessibility and unobtrusive-JavaScript oriented; a good tag-based
>>  JavaScript solution needs to collect and inject JavaScript in the
>> response
>> outside of the main HTML (as well as a few other games) so it just wasn't
>> a
>> good path for us.
>>
>> As Wes said there's a new quasi-official (for now) jQuery plugin.
>> Personally
>> I'd skip tag-based solutions altogether, but in some circumstances it
>> might
>> be all you'd need.
